DevOps Engineer - Remote / Telecommute

  2025-10-07     Cynet Systems     all cities,AK  
Description:

Pay Range: $65hr - $70hr

Responsibilities

  • Design, implement, and maintain CI/CD pipelines for ServiceNow applications, integrations, and custom development.
  • Establish infrastructure-as-code IaC practices for ServiceNow environments
  • Automate build, test, deployment, and monitoring workflows for ServiceNow and related services.
  • Partner with engineering teams to embed AI/ML models into the ServiceNow platform e.g., predictive intelligence, generative AI, intelligent automation.
  • Drive observability, monitoring, and alerting frameworks for ServiceNow applications to ensure high availability and performance.
  • Optimize platform reliability and performance at scale, ensuring zero-downtime upgrades and releases.
  • Collaborate with Engineers and Engg leaders on DevOps best practices, governance, and security for ServiceNow.
  • Build DORA reporting to track the code push, code coverage
  • Research and introduce emerging AI/automation capabilities in the ServiceNow ecosystem to continuously modernize the platform.

Required Qualifications
  • 8+ years of DevOps engineering experience, with at least 3+ years on the ServiceNow Now Platform.
  • Strong hands-on experience with CI/CD pipelines (Jenkins, GitHub Actions, Azure DevOps, or equivalent).
  • Proven expertise in ServiceNow platform development, deployments, and upgrades.
  • Experience with AI/ML frameworks and integration into enterprise applications.
  • Proficiency in scripting and automation (Python, JavaScript, PowerShell, or Shell).
  • Knowledge of ServiceNow DevOps module and AI Search.
  • Strong understanding of security, compliance, and governance in enterprise environments.
  • Excellent problem-solving, debugging, and performance optimization skills.
  • Experience mentoring engineers and influencing cross-functional technical decisions.
